Correct answer: D

OSPF (Open Shortest Path First) is an interior gateway protocol that uses the link state routing algorithm. It maintains a complete topology map of the network and calculates the shortest path using Dijkstra's algorithm, distinguishing it from distance vector protocols like RIP.
